uos编程开发怎么样

时间:2025-01-26 06:19:13 网络游戏

UOS(Unified Operating System)支持 多种编程语言,包括C、C++、Java、Python、Go和Rust等。这些编程语言各有其特点和优势,适用于不同的开发场景和需求。

C/C++

C语言是一种功能强大且通用的编程语言,广泛应用于操作系统、嵌入式系统和硬件驱动程序等领域。在UOS上,开发者可以使用C语言进行系统级编程和高性能应用程序的开发。

C++是在C语言基础上发展起来的一种面向对象编程语言,提供了更多的特性和功能,使得开发者可以更高效地编写复杂的应用程序。在UOS上,C++适用于开发图形界面应用、游戏等。

Java

Java是一种跨平台的高级编程语言,具有面向对象、安全性和可移植性等优点。在UOS上,Java适用于开发企业级应用、Web服务等。

Python

Python是一种简单易学的高级编程语言,语法简洁且具有丰富的第三方库,适合快速开发各种应用程序。在UOS上,Python适用于脚本编写、Web开发、数据分析和人工智能等。

Go

Go是由Google开发的一种静态类型、编译型的开发语言,具有高效率、易用性以及良好的并发性能。在UOS上,Go适用于开发高性能的服务端应用。

Rust

Rust是一种系统级编程语言,着重于安全性、并发性和性能。UOS平台对Rust提供了良好的支持,开发者可以使用Rust编写高性能的系统级应用程序,并享受到Rust强大的内存管理和线程安全机制。

JavaScript

JavaScript是一种广泛用于Web开发的脚本语言,UOS平台支持JavaScript用于开发跨平台的Web应用程序。开发者可以使用JavaScript编写前后端代码,并借助UOS平台提供的工具和框架来构建交互丰富的应用程序。

建议

选择合适的编程语言:开发人员可以根据自己的需求和技术背景选择合适的编程语言进行软件开发。例如,对于系统级编程,C/C++是理想的选择;对于Web开发,Java和Python可能更为合适;对于高性能服务端应用,Go和Rust可能更适合。

利用丰富的开发工具和资源:尽管UOS的支持和社区相对较小,但仍有一些工具和资源可供使用。开发人员可以利用这些工具和资源来提高开发效率和质量。

关注生态系统的完善:随着UOS的不断发展,其应用生态系统也在逐步完善。开发人员可以关注UOS的官方文档和社区,了解最新的开发工具和应用程序,以便更好地利用UOS进行开发。

总体而言,UOS作为一款开源操作系统,在支持多种编程语言方面具有优势,能够满足不同开发者的需求。然而,开发者在选择UOS进行开发时,仍需考虑其开发工具、应用生态系统、社区支持和兼容性问题。